St. Louis has a strong manufacturing base built around aerospace, defense, automotive, and advanced precision production. That has made CNC machining one of the most important career paths in the region, with local training options ranging from affordable community college certificates to private technical programs, employer-sponsored apprenticeships, and vendor-specific control training.
The challenge is choosing the right route. Some programs are best for beginners. Some are built for people who already work in manufacturing. Some are structured around apprenticeships. And some are designed for adults who want to learn online or in a VR environment.
In this guide, we break down the best CNC machining training options in St. Louis, including tuition where available, what each program teaches, and why Machining Tutor is the best online option for students who want structure without the commute.
1. St. Louis Community College – Best Public College Path
St. Louis Community College offers a Precision Machining Technology Certificate of Specialization at Florissant Valley. The program prepares students for entry-level machine tool jobs and teaches the safe operation of milling machines, lathes, grinders, and drill presses before moving into CNC setup and operation. STLCC says the program is aligned with NIMS and prepares students for seven Level 1 credentials.
- In-district tuition: $127 per credit hour for Fall 2026–Spring 2027
- Out-of-district tuition: $176 per credit hour
- Program length: 17 credit hours
- Location: Florissant Valley
- Skills: Manual machining, CNC setup, safety, and NIMS prep
STLCC is a strong fit for students who want a public, affordable, hands-on path into machining. It is one of the clearest entry points in the region.
Best for: Students who want the strongest affordable public college option in St. Louis.
2. STLCC Online CNC Machinist with VR Training – Best Flexible College Option
STLCC also offers an online CNC Machinist course with VR training. The program runs 195 course hours and uses a VR headset to teach core skills like math, workholding, inspection, and machine logic in a simulated environment before students move into real machining environments.
- Cost: $3,735
- Length: 195 hours
- Format: Online with VR training
- Best for: Working adults who need flexibility
This is one of the best local options for students who want flexibility without giving up structure. It is especially useful for people who want to learn theory online and still get a more realistic training experience through VR.
Best for: Students who want a flexible college option with VR support.
3. Southwestern Illinois College – Best for Multi-Axis and Software Depth
Southwestern Illinois College has one of the strongest machining programs in the metro area. Its Precision Machining Technology program offers an A.A.S. degree plus stackable certificates in CNC Machining, Mastercam, SolidWorks, Advanced CNC Programming, Machining Automation, and Tool & Die/Mold. The program is built around hands-on CNC, 5-axis work, robotics, and software-driven manufacturing.
- A.A.S. degree: 67.5 credits
- Stackable certificates: CNC Machining, Mastercam, SolidWorks, Advanced CNC Programming, Automation, Tool & Die/Mold
- Equipment: 5-axis machining, CNC mills and lathes, robotics
- Campus: Sam Wolf Granite City Campus
SWIC is a smart choice for students who want to go beyond basic machine operation and build real programming, CAD/CAM, and automation skills. It is one of the better options for students interested in advanced manufacturing.
Best for: Students who want deeper technical training in multi-axis machining and automation.
4. Ranken Technical College – Best Private Technical School
Ranken Technical College is one of the most recognized private technical schools in St. Louis. Its Advanced Precision Machining Technology program is built around hands-on industrial training, NIMS-aligned skills, CAD/CAM, inspection, quality control, and maintenance machining. Ranken says the program has a strong job-placement record and prepares students for real manufacturing environments.
- Day tuition: $720 per credit hour
- Evening tuition: $410 per credit hour
- Day student fee: $695 per semester
- Evening student fee: $350 per semester
- Average semester total: $9,143 for full-time day students
- Estimated cost with books and tools: about $34,978 annually
Ranken is a great option for students who want a private-school environment, highly structured labs, and a strong industry reputation. It is more expensive than public college options, but it also offers a very focused technical experience.
Best for: Students who want a premium private technical education in St. Louis.
5. Boeing Assembly Mechanic Apprenticeship – Best Paid Pathway
One of the strongest workforce models in the region is the Boeing Assembly Mechanic Apprenticeship run with STLCC Florissant Valley. The program lasts 15 weeks, includes four pathways, and pays students as Boeing employees during training. The pathways include Structures, Electrical, Mechanical, and Composites.
- Duration: 15 weeks
- Status: Paid Boeing employee during training
- Pathways: Structures, Electrical, Mechanical, Composites
- Outcome: DOL-registered apprenticeship
- Location: STLCC Florissant Valley Advanced Manufacturing Center
This is a standout path for people who want to enter aerospace manufacturing without paying tuition. It combines classroom learning with a direct line into one of the region’s biggest employers.
Best for: Students who want a paid apprenticeship tied to aerospace manufacturing.
6. SLATE – Best Workforce Funding and Career Support
SLATE, the St. Louis Agency on Training and Employment, is not a school, but it is one of the most important parts of the St. Louis training ecosystem. It helps residents access training, job search support, resume workshops, career counseling, and WIOA-related assistance.
- Services: Career counseling, resume help, training support, employer connections
- Best for: Unemployed or low-income St. Louis residents
- Potential training support: WIOA funding for approved programs
SLATE can be a critical first stop if you need help paying for training or getting matched with a pathway that fits your situation.
Best for: Students who need career support or workforce funding help.
7. Haas Training Through Phillips – Best for Haas Machine Shops
Haas is one of the most common machine systems in modern shops, and Phillips supports St. Louis-area users with Haas-focused training. The training covers operator basics, offsets, probing, live tooling, Fusion 360 CAM integration, and advanced machine support. Haas also offers a free online onboarding path through MyHaas.
- Formats: 0.5-day to 2-day classes
- Focus: NGC control, probing, lathe live tooling, CAM integration
- Best for: Current machinists and Haas shops
This is a strong choice for machinists who already know the basics and need to get better on the specific equipment their shop uses every day.
Best for: Current machinists working with Haas machines.
8. Mazak and Okuma Distributor Training – Best for Proprietary Controls
St. Louis also has strong vendor-led training for Mazak and Okuma users. Mazak’s on-demand learning platform and regional training centers are valuable for shops using Mazatrol controls, while Hartwig’s Okuma support gives customers lifetime training on OSP-equipped systems.
These are not beginner schools, but they are incredibly useful if your shop uses this equipment and you need control-specific mastery.
Best for: Technicians and operators who need brand-specific machine training.
Why Machining Tutor Is the Best Online CNC Option for St. Louis Students
St. Louis has many strong local options, but every local option still has a barrier: schedule, commute, cost, or access. Machining Tutor removes those barriers and gives you a structured online CNC path from anywhere. The platform includes 118+ lessons across 9 modules, 24/7 AI Machining Tutor support, direct technical help, full CAD/CAM training, resume review, and job search assistance.
Machining Tutor’s pricing is simple: $89 per month, $495 per year, or $995 lifetime. It also gives students a 14-day money-back guarantee and a structured path from beginner fundamentals all the way to CNC programming and production confidence.
The biggest advantage is simple: you can start now. No commuting. No waiting for a semester. No need to already be inside a shop or apprenticeship pipeline before you begin learning the fundamentals.
Want to start CNC training without waiting for a class?
If you want a flexible way to build CNC skills from anywhere, Machining Tutor gives you structured lessons, AI support, and a clear path forward.
Which CNC Training Option in St. Louis Is Best?
The best choice depends on your goal:
- Best affordable public college path: STLCC
- Best flexible online college option: STLCC CNC Machinist with VR Training
- Best multi-axis and automation option: SWIC
- Best private technical school: Ranken Technical College
- Best paid aerospace apprenticeship: Boeing + STLCC
- Best workforce support: SLATE
- Best machine-brand-specific training: Haas, Mazak, and Okuma vendor training
- Best flexible online option overall: Machining Tutor
St. Louis has one of the strongest CNC training ecosystems in the Midwest. If you want a local college, apprenticeship, or private technical route, there are excellent options. If you want to start learning immediately, from anywhere, Machining Tutor is the easiest place to begin.
Frequently Asked Questions About CNC Training in St. Louis
How long does it take to learn CNC machining in St. Louis?
It depends on the path. Some programs take a few weeks, while certificates, apprenticeships, and degrees can take much longer.
Can I learn CNC machining for free in St. Louis?
Some students can access employer-paid apprenticeships or workforce funding support through programs like SLATE, but eligibility depends on the pathway.
Is CNC machining a good career in St. Louis?
Yes. St. Louis has strong demand from aerospace, defense, automotive, and manufacturing employers.
Do I need experience before starting CNC training?
No. Many programs start with shop math, manual machining, safety, and blueprint reading before moving into CNC.
What is the best online CNC option for St. Louis students?
Machining Tutor is the best online option because it combines structured lessons, AI help, direct support, and career guidance in one place.

